几句闲话

     如没有感觉错误,现在应该是深秋的时节了。早上和晚上天气有点冷,中文还停留在夏天的温度,真有种"早穿棉袄午穿纱,围着火炉吃西瓜"的感觉。

     身处IT界,相对于新公司几位创始人创业前10年以上不换工作的经历,我换工作的频率实在太高了。平均下来就是一年多一次。也许我们每到一个新地方刚开始会无所适从,渐渐融入,渐渐有些东西看着别扭,甚至厌烦,然后接着妥协。实在没兴趣妥协下去的时候,就该换工作了。新工作对于我们来说,是对旧工作的一种压力释放,开始重新有了奋斗的动力,加班的动力。

     配备的电脑速度也挺快的,公司技术氛围都还可以,不懂得基本问了都会回答。技术机构用的也非常新。VS2013,mongoDb,git。我们所做的工作就是开发新的版本,重构原来的产品,添加新的功能。 对于IT人来说,能看到自己参与的产品上线,并且有很多人用,这是一件幸福的事,有这样的目标,所有做事也很有干劲。

     遥想起当年初次工作,用的VS2005开发。电脑配置低的无话可说,调试一遍都得好久时间,后来申请了i5CPU,但显卡也跟不上,反正就是慢。很影响开发情绪。作为IT人,犹如剑客需要一把绝 世宝剑,我们也需要一个运行畅快的电脑和各种快捷的环境。那时也只是在信息部里给公司开发软件,是不专门配备笔记本的。接触的开发环境由VS2005到VS2008,数据库由SqlServer2000转向Sqlserver2005。团队管理用过Vss,SVN 。

     再后来进了软件公司,配了个笔记本,也高兴了好多天。项目组地处N环外,在附近租房子,每天上下班自行车,也别有一番乐趣。一些琐事杂事暂且不表。开发环境涉及Vs2008,Vs2010,数据库Sqlserver2008。使用了MVC4,Linq,团队工具开始使用TFS。之前开发都是单人开发,这才真正走向多人协同开发的道路。单人开发的优点是大事小事一手抓,前台后台一手抓,能实现业务需求,但做的软件规模小。多人开发的优点,每个人做最擅长的东西,加快效率,开发的软件规模相对大点。

     几经波折,摆脱了原来做管理软件的套路,进入平台/产品型的公司,这也是受互联网的影响。开发环境为VS2013,数据库MongoDb,团队工具使用Git。之前一直听闻NoSql,Git大名,现在终于能在新项目中使用了。Git用的还不太熟,经常出现冲突,比较冲突,极端情况下,也曾删除代码/撤消过,以后需要尽快熟悉Git的使用。习惯了TFS可设置文件只能单人编辑,自动获取最新版本的特性后,Git中要不断的Pull/push,总感觉很怪异。当然Git有那么大的用户量,这些都不是问题,思维转变过来就行了。Leader们讨论产品需求的时候,我有点跟不上思路。这或许是跟他们在讨论需求,我在考虑实现,导致思维不同步有关吧。

     每一次工作,带来的是票子上的提升,技术上的提升,但同时也意味着你上一份工作的不如意,保持好初入公司的奋斗态度,努力! 另外一点闲话就是,虽然在公司里算个新人,但在IT界,五年怎么也得算个青年或中年人了吧。或许新的框架不太熟悉,但万变不离其宗,尽快理清头绪,庖丁解牛,加快工作效率。利用自己的创造力和复制粘贴力,在可访问的亿万网页里留下自己的手迹。 大话少说,实事求是,脚踏实地,同时拿出自己的一份力量去帮助别人。

    If you are my colleague, If you always look cnblogs.com,you should know me.good night everyone.【词汇贫乏,错词莫怪】

原文地址:https://www.cnblogs.com/fancunwei/p/4058264.html